Output 45bab861399052a2359255d2bde39bcfd4d7e12957e9c105b8bb2e676ea02c27:0

value
9899590
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4f665a8e4c4aff475d911d74421f0102f163d2c5 OP_EQUALVERIFY OP_CHECKSIG
address
18EpzpNPa3Pujwc53koxKP7jWqTq6dRW52
transaction
45bab861399052a2359255d2bde39bcfd4d7e12957e9c105b8bb2e676ea02c27
spent
true